My mother used to tell me how much safer it was when she was growing up, but I'm not convinced. Back then, if someone was mugged or attacked, only a couple dozen people on the same street knew about it. Now if it happens, people all over the world can know within minutes- information overload. So, instead of 100 muggings with 12 people knowing independently of each, we get 100 muggings with 10 million people knowing of all 100. We also probably have higher reporting rates and certainly better documentation.

So is there really more crime, or are we just more aware of it? I've seen some crime statistics saying overall violent crime is down significantly in the U.S. in the past 30 years. However, that doesn't sell newspapers- dramatic scare stories do sell newspapers.
